I want to do some long baseline hyperstereo - several yards, or tens of
yards - and would appreciate any advice on two-camera sync over this
distance. At present, I am using mechanical cameras (Canon EF), so a
direct electrical connection is not possible. I have found a description
of a solenoid system for two mechanical cameras mounted side by side
(http://werple.net.au/~kiewavly/pentax_rig.html) which looks useful, but
wonder if anyone has an alternative/better solution.
